什么是合作开发软件工程

合作开发软件工程是指 由两个或两个以上的开发者、公司或组织共同协作完成软件开发的过程。在这个过程中,各方共同出资、参与研究、开发,并共享效益和承担风险。合作开发可以涉及多个程序员在同一个项目中共同编写代码,通过团队合作和沟通来提高开发效率、优化代码质量,并促进团队之间的协作。

合作开发的关键特点包括:

多个著作权人:

软件著作权证书上会有多个著作权人的名字,包括个人和单位。

共同开发协议:

多个著作权人需要签订合作开发协议,明确各自的权利和义务。

分工协作:

各方需要分工参与研究开发工作,并协作配合研究工作。

共享成果:

合作开发的成果(如软件)通常由所有参与者共同享有。

共同承担风险:

在开发过程中遇到的风险也需要由所有参与者共同承担。

合作开发模式有助于提高开发效率、减少错误,并促进团队成员之间的协作与沟通。在实际的软件开发项目中,合作开发已经成为一种常见且重要的开发方式。

以上内容仅供参考,部分文章是来自自研大数据AI进行生成,内容摘自(百度百科,百度知道,头条百科,中国民法典,刑法,牛津词典,新华词典,汉语词典,国家院校,科普平台)等数据,内容仅供学习参考,不准确地方联系删除处理!

为你推荐